GetBot es un asistente de IA todo en uno que integra GPT-4o, Claude 3.5 y Gemini 1.5 en tu flujo de trabajo. Como extensión para navegador y VS Code, ofrece chat de IA, generación de texto a imagen, resumen de páginas web y YouTube, detección de contenido de IA y un potente asistente de escritura. Agiliza las tareas al incorporar diversas capacidades de IA directamente en tu navegador y editor de código, aumentando la productividad de escritores, desarrolladores y usuarios en general.
Toolgo es una potente barra lateral de IA todo en uno para tu navegador. Integra modelos de IA líderes como GPT-4o y Claude 3.5 para ofrecer un conjunto de herramientas de productividad. Chatea con la IA, traduce PDFs al instante, resume vídeos de YouTube, comprueba la gramática y obtén respuestas inteligentes para Gmail, todo sin salir de tu pestaña actual. Está diseñado para hacer tu trabajo, estudio y vida diaria más eficientes e inteligentes.
